Leslie 'Kelly' Edward McKinley
July 28, 2016 at 4:25 p.m.
By -
He was born Sept. 22, 1930, in Union City, Ohio, to Leslie and Geraldine Bennett Erwin. On Aug. 12, 1950, he married Beverly June Keister, who died Nov. 13, 1992.
He worked for Ohio Valley Gas, Portland, from 1951-63, and CTS in Berne for 30 years, retiring in 1993. He graduated from East Side High School, Union City, in 1948. He served in the U.S. Navy from 1947-52. He was a former volunteer firefighter for the Portland Fire Dept. from 1958-78. He was a member of Portland Moose Lodge, North Manchester American Legion and former member of Elks Lodge of Portland.
Survivors include a son, Michael (and spouse Lucy) McKinley, North Manchester; a daughter, Deborah (and spouse David) McCrory, Tucson, Ariz.; a brother, Marvin Erwin, Hillgrove, Ohio; two sisters, Anna Lee (and spouse Ivan) Ridenour, Springfield, Ohio, and Maxine (and spouse Robert) Temple, Union City; and three grandchildren. He was preceded in death by a sister.
